Greatest Integer Function Equation Solve the Greatest Integer Function Equation Question: If \[ [x]^2-5[x]+6=0 \] where \([\,]\) denotes the greatest integer function, then (a) \(x\in[3,4]\) (b) \(x\in(2,3]\) (c) \(x\in[2,3]\) (d) \(x\in[2,4)\) Solution: Let \[ [x]=t \] Then, \[ t^2-5t+6=0 \] \[ (t-2)(t-3)=0 \] \[ t=2 \quad \text{or} \quad t=3 \] So, \[ [x]=2 \Rightarrow x\in[2,3)
